N7IACT #0 l7 �tJ ,- AGREEMENT FOR EASEMENT
THIS AGREEMENT made this 4:=.3 day of September, 1975,
by and between FREDRIC A. BENEDICT, FABIENNE BENEDICT and
BENEDICT LAND & CATTLE COMPANY (hereinafter called "the
Benedicts "), and THE BOARD OF COUNTY COMMISSIONERS OF
PITKIN COUNTY (hereinafter called the "County ");
W I T N E S S E T H:
1. For value received, the Benedicts hereby agree
to grant to The Board of County Commissioners of Pitkin
County, for the County, its citizens and the public at
large, an easement for a recreational trail across their
property, in the approximate location as shown on the
attached Exhibit A, for recreational use, egress and
ingress, and the like, subject to the restrictions
hereinafter set forth.
2. The County agrees to stake the proposed trail
along the course and alignment determined by the Benedicts.
From and after such staking, the County shall have an
immediate right to construct the trail. The trail ease-
ment shall have a total width of 14 feet. The width of
any pavement therein shall not exceed 8 feet. The County
shall construct a standard 3 rail split cedar barrier
fence along each side of the easement. Following
construction, but in any event on or before May 15,
1976, the County will survey the trail in place and
the parties agree to execute a supplementary easement
with the correct legal description if necessary.
3. The use of the trail by the County, its citizens
and the public at large shall be restricted to pedestrian,
equestrian, bicycling and cross - country skiing uses. No

motor vehicles of any kind shall ever be allowed to use
the trail excepting only such vehicles as are absolutely
necessary for initial construction and subsequent main-
tenance and repair of the trail. By appropriate signing
and the like, the County shall use its best efforts to
ensure that the public conducts itself on the trail
with decorum, e.g., so that horses are not galloped on
the trail, and so that picnicking, loitering and littering
are prohibited.
4. In constructing the trail the County, its
employees, agents and contractors, shall stay within
the confines of the easement and shall not, with vehicles,
construction equipment or otherwise, use, occupy or commit
any waste upon the Benedicts' land adjacent thereto.
5. The County shall be responsible for and agrees
to provide or perform such repair and maintenance services
as are necessary to keep the trail easement, including
pavement and fences in good repair and in a clean, neat
and orderly condition, free of litter, animal wastes and
debris.
6. It is understood that the Benedicts' granting of
the land to Pitkin County is conditioned upon final
approval of subdivision and Planned Unit Development
plans for the Callahan subdivision, which have been
applied for by the Benedicts and Paul Kutik for 34 units
and construction of a tennis club. In the event that
the development proposal is not granted such final
approval in substantially the form as received conceptual
subdivision approval, the Benedicts may notify Pitkin
County that it must negotiate to determine the value

of the land for the trail, i.e., the amount to be paid
to them. Following up to sixty days good faith negotiation
between the Benedicts and the County as to the value of
the land, and absent agreement in that period, the
County agrees to institute condemnation proceedings
with respect to the trail as it crosses the Benedicts'
land.
7. In addition, if the pending Callahan subdivision
proposal does not receive final approval in substantially
the same form as was approved at the conceptual subdivision
stage, the Benedicts may at any time within three (3)
years hereafter, request relocation of any part of the
trail lying south of the Roaring Fork River (either to
accommodate a new project or to accommodate the continued
use by the Benedicts of the tract for their residence),
except that the relocation must include the proposed
present site of the bridge across the Roaring Fork. The
expense of such relocation shall be borne equally by the
County and by the Benedicts.
8. It is agreed that Benedict Associates, Inc. may
design the trail bridge across the Roaring Fork so that
it is responsive to the Benedicts design criteria. The
County represents that some of its previous recreational
trail bridges have been designed and engineered by the
United States Forest Service at no cost to the County.
If such no -cost design and engineering service is
available to the County for the bridge on this trail
easement, Benedict Associates, Inc. agrees to design
and engineer the bridge without fee. If, however, the
Forest Service for any reason is not available to design

and engineer the bridge for free, the bridge shall be
designed and engineered by Benedict Associates, Inc. at
the fee rate customarily charged by it for such services
and the County shall pay such fee.
9. Pending the execution of the final easement and
following construction of the trail in place, the Benedicts
hereby grant a license to the public to use such trail.
10. The County agrees to indemnify and hold harmless
the Benedicts and their successors, from any claims arising
out of the use of the trail easement, except those arising
out of intentional or grossly negligent acts, if any, of
the grantors and their successors.
11. This Agreement is binding upon the parties,
their successors and assigns.
